Embark on a comprehensive 12-day adventure through New Zealand's most spectacular landscapes. From the subtropical Bay of Islands in the North to the dramatic fjords of the South Island, this journey showcases the incredible diversity of Aotearoa, the Land of the Long White Cloud.
Experience Māori culture, witness bubbling geothermal wonders, explore ancient rainforests, and marvel at mountain panoramas that featured in the Lord of the Rings films. With a perfect balance of organized activities and free time, you'll have opportunities to customize your experience with optional adventures ranging from gentle to adrenaline-pumping.
Traveling in a small group with a maximum of 16 people ensures a personalized experience. Your expert local guide will share insights into New Zealand's history, culture, and natural environment, bringing each destination to life.

Arrive in Auckland, New Zealand's largest city. After being met at the airport, you'll be transferred to your hotel in the heart of the city. Depending on your arrival time, enjoy some free time to explore the vibrant waterfront district. In the evening, join your guide and fellow travelers for a welcome dinner featuring local cuisine.

After breakfast, depart Auckland and journey north to the subtropical Bay of Islands region. En route, stop at the impressive Whangarei Falls and the Kawiti Glowworm Caves. In the afternoon, reach the historic town of Russell, New Zealand's first European settlement and sea port. Take an orientation walk through town with your guide to learn about the area's rich history.

Embark on a full-day cruise through the Bay of Islands, known for its stunning natural beauty and historic significance. Visit the famous 'Hole in the Rock' on Motukokako Island (weather permitting) and keep your eyes peeled for dolphins, whales, and other marine life. Stop at a secluded island for a short guided walk and swimming opportunity. Return to Russell in the late afternoon with time to relax.

This morning, visit the Waitangi Treaty Grounds, New Zealand's most important historic site where the Treaty of Waitangi was signed between the Māori chiefs and the British Crown. Then, travel south back through Auckland and on to Rotorua, the heartland of Māori culture and a geothermal wonderland. This evening, experience a traditional Māori hangi (feast) and cultural performance.

Spend the day exploring Rotorua's geothermal attractions. Visit Te Puia, home to the famous Pohutu Geyser and the New Zealand Māori Arts and Crafts Institute. Continue to the Wai-O-Tapu Thermal Wonderland to see the colorful Champagne Pool and Lady Knox Geyser. This afternoon, enjoy some free time with optional activities such as a visit to a natural hot spring spa or mountain biking in the Redwoods Forest.

Depart Rotorua this morning and travel to Tongariro National Park, New Zealand's oldest national park and a dual UNESCO World Heritage site. En route, stop at the impressive Huka Falls and Lake Taupo, the largest lake in New Zealand. Arrive at your accommodation near the park in the afternoon with time to relax and take in the spectacular mountain views.

This morning, depending on weather conditions and group ability, take a guided walk in Tongariro National Park to experience its unique volcanic terrain and spectacular views. Later, drive south to Wellington, New Zealand's capital city. Upon arrival, take an orientation walk including a ride on the historic Wellington Cable Car for panoramic city views.

Start the day with a visit to Te Papa Tongarewa, New Zealand's innovative national museum. Then, board the Interislander Ferry for a scenic journey across the Cook Strait to the South Island. Cruise through the picturesque Marlborough Sounds before arriving in Picton. From there, drive to Nelson, the sunniest region in New Zealand and gateway to Abel Tasman National Park.

Spend a full day exploring the golden beaches, turquoise waters, and native forests of Abel Tasman National Park. Take a scenic cruise along the coastline with opportunities to stop at secluded beaches. Choose between relaxing on the beach, swimming in the crystal-clear waters, or taking a guided walk on a portion of the famous Abel Tasman Coast Track.

Journey down the rugged West Coast, one of the world's most spectacular coastal drives. Pass through the charming town of Hokitika, famous for its greenstone (jade) and stop at Punakaiki to see the famous Pancake Rocks and blowholes. Continue to Franz Josef, a small town nestled in the rainforest near the iconic Franz Josef Glacier.

This morning, take a guided walk through the rainforest to a viewpoint of the Franz Josef Glacier. Learn about the glacier's retreat and the surrounding ecology from your expert guide. Later, travel through the dramatic Haast Pass into Central Otago. Stop at the historic gold mining town of Arrowtown before arriving in Queenstown, the adventure capital of New Zealand. This evening, enjoy a farewell dinner with spectacular views of Lake Wakatipu and The Remarkables mountain range.

Today features the highlight of many New Zealand journeys – a full-day excursion to Milford Sound in Fiordland National Park. Travel through spectacular mountain scenery and temperate rainforest to reach Milford Sound, where you'll embark on a scenic cruise. Marvel at towering Mitre Peak, cascading waterfalls, and keep an eye out for seals, dolphins, and penguins. Return to Queenstown in the evening where your tour concludes.
